117.info
人生若只如初见

IDEA修改jvm内存

要修改JVM的内存,可以通过调整JVM的启动参数来实现。以下是一些常用的JVM内存调整参数:

  1. -Xms:设置JVM的初始堆大小。例如,-Xms512m表示JVM的初始堆大小为512MB。

  2. -Xmx:设置JVM的最大堆大小。例如,-Xmx1024m表示JVM的最大堆大小为1GB。

  3. -Xmn:设置JVM的新生代大小。例如,-Xmn256m表示JVM的新生代大小为256MB。

  4. -XX:NewRatio:设置新生代和老年代的比例。例如,-XX:NewRatio=2表示新生代和老年代的比例为1:2。

  5. -XX:MaxPermSize:设置JVM的永久代大小。例如,-XX:MaxPermSize=256m表示JVM的永久代大小为256MB(对于JDK8及之后的版本,已被废弃)。

  6. -XX:MetaspaceSize:设置JVM的元空间大小。例如,-XX:MetaspaceSize=256m表示JVM的元空间大小为256MB(对于JDK8及之后的版本,用于替代永久代)。

可以通过在启动脚本或命令行中添加这些参数来修改JVM的内存。例如:

java -Xms512m -Xmx1024m -jar myApplication.jar

这将设置JVM的初始堆大小为512MB,最大堆大小为1GB,并运行myApplication.jar文件。

注意,修改JVM的内存应根据应用程序的实际需求来进行调整,以确保程序的正常运行。

未经允许不得转载 » 本文链接:https://www.117.info/ask/fef2fAzsLCQdfAlU.html

推荐文章

  • IDEA导入web项目并配置运行的方法是什么

    要将一个web项目导入到IDEA并配置运行,可以按照以下步骤进行: 打开IDEA,点击"File"菜单,选择"Open"或"Import"选项,找到项目所在的文件夹并选择。 在导入过程...

  • idea怎么进入启动配置界面

    您可以通过以下几种方式进入启动配置界面: 使用系统设置:在Windows系统中,您可以点击开始菜单,然后选择“设置”选项。在设置窗口中,点击“更新和安全”选项...

  • idea中修改不重启的方法是什么

    在修改Idea配置文件时,有一些更改可以在不重启IDE的情况下生效。以下是一些常见的方法: 使用IDEA的重载配置功能:在“Help”菜单下选择“Edit Custom VM Optio...

  • idea中找不到符号的原因有哪些

    以下是一些可能的原因: 符号未被收录:某些符号可能尚未被收录到常见的符号库或字体中,因此在某些字体或软件中可能找不到相应的符号。 使用的字体不支持该符号...

  • 电脑系统提示找不到ddraw.dll文件如何解决

    如果您的电脑系统提示找不到ddraw.dll文件,可以尝试以下方法来解决问题: 重新启动计算机:有时候仅仅重新启动计算机就能解决一些文件丢失或损坏的问题。 运行系...

  • 什么是clearfix

    clearfix是一种CSS技术,用于解决浮动元素导致的父元素高度塌陷的问题。当一个元素使用浮动属性后,其父元素的高度会丢失,导致父元素无法自动适应内容高度。为了...

  • SVN客户端安装及使用方法

    安装SVN客户端: 打开浏览器,访问https://tortoisesvn.net/downloads.html。 在页面上找到适合你操作系统的下载链接,点击下载。 下载完成后,双击安装程序,按...

  • 线程同步的三种方式

    互斥量(Mutex):使用互斥量来保护共享资源,只允许一个线程访问共享资源,其他线程需要等待互斥量释放后才能访问。通过互斥量可以实现线程间的互斥和同步。 信...